(3-BROMO-4,5-DIHYDRO-ISOXAZOL-5-YLMETHYL)-CARBAMIC ACID TERT-BUTYL ESTER

Description:
(3-Bromo-4,5-dihydro-isoxazol-5-ylmethyl)-carbamic acid tert-butyl ester, with CAS number 109770-82-3, is a chemical compound characterized by its unique structural features, including a brominated isoxazole ring and a tert-butyl ester functional group. The presence of the isoxazole moiety suggests potential biological activity, as isoxazoles are often found in p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als. The tert-butyl ester group enhances the compound's lipophilicity, which can influence its solubility and permeability in biological systems. Additionally, the carbamic acid component indicates that the compound may exhibit properties typical of carbamates, such as potential interactions with enzymes or receptors. The bromine substituent can also impart specific reactivity and stability characteristics, making it a candidate for further chemical modifications or applications in medicinal chemistry. Overall, this compound's structural attributes suggest it may have relevance in research and development within the fields of organic synthesis and drug discovery.
